The Grinding Wheel is the 18th studio album by American thrash metal band Overkill, released on February 10, 2017.[2][1] It is the last Overkill album with drummer Ron Lipnicki, who left the band shortly after its release and was replaced by Jason Bittner (Shadows Fall and formerly of Flotsam and Jetsam) for the album's tour and its follow-up The Wings of War (2019).[5]
